Cancer Alliance

The SEL Cancer Alliance is one of 21 Cancer Alliances in England which function as the primary vehicle for delivery of the NHS Long Term Plan ambitions for cancer and improvements in cancer performance.

Celebrating Windrush Day

Saturday 22nd June marks Windrush Day – 76 years since the HMT Empire Windrush arrived at Tilbury Docks in Essex. The arrival of the Windrush generation is closely linked to the NHS, which was created just two weeks after the Empire Windrush’s arrival. Information on the Synnovis cyber attack

On 3 June, Synnovis, a pathology laboratory which processes blood tests on behalf of a number of NHS organisations, primarily in South East London, was the victim of a cyber attack. Cervical screening saves lives

Bromley clinicians are urging residents to have their routine cervical cancer screening test as it could save their life.  75.9% of eligible patients have had their cervical screening in Bromley.
